EPISODE CONTEXT

Following the premiere's establishment of Nakamura's quiet, flustered infatuation with Hirose, this second episode shifts focus toward the vulnerability of keeping personal feelings and interests hidden in a social environment. It deepens the character foundation before the season moves into more developed interactions between Nakamura and Hirose, making it an early but essential building block for the relationship dynamics that carry the rest of the series.
